DB-60 is considered a medium-strength wall conduit, ideal for residential and light commercial projects.
Key Points:
Moderate wall thickness provides mechanical protection
Resists soil pressure and minor digging impact
Cost-effective alternative to DB-100 or concrete-encased systems
Preferred for projects requiring fast installation and long-term reliability
The PVC DB-60 25 mm conduit meets the following standards:
ASTM D1785 / D2241 – Rigid PVC conduit standard
NEMA TC-6 & TC-8 – Electrical conduit requirements
IEC 61386 – International conduit standard for electrical installations
UL 651 / ETL (optional) – Electrical safety compliance
| Specification | Details |
|---|---|
| Nominal Diameter | 25 mm (¾″) |
| Material | Rigid PVC |
| Wall Class | DB-60 (Direct Burial, medium wall) |
| Installation | Direct burial (no concrete encasement) |
| Standard Lengths | 2 m, 3 m, 6 m |
| Joint Type | Solvent weld / mechanical coupling |
| Operating Temperature | −10°C to +60°C |
| Color | Grey |
| Standards | ASTM, NEMA, IEC |
| Expected Service Life | 30–50 years |

The DB-60 pipes are placed right in the trench, serving as a protective route for electrical or communication wires. They are advantageous in terms of installation costs, and at the same time, they ensure mechanical protection and cable safety for a long time.
Excavate trench to required depth
Prepare soil base (sand bedding optional)
Lay DB-60 conduit in trench
Connect sections using solvent cement or mechanical couplers
Pull cables after placement
Backfill with soil and compact
Install warning tape for future reference

1. Adequate Trench Preparation
Verify that there are not any sharp objects in the trench and make sure the trench is correctly levelled before installing a conduit system.
2. Use Appropriate Backfill Material
To effectively distribute load and provide protection to the conduits, use fine soil or sand as backfill material.
3. Maintain Proper Burial Depth
Conforming to the recommended burial depths will ensure that the installed conduits are compliant with the standards of the electrical and telecommunications industries.
4. Use Conduit Accessories for Protection
Debris and water may enter the conduit systems through their ends and couplings if they are not used.
5. Prepare for Future Improvements to Energy Network
Proper conduit routing permits telecom or electrical cable upgrades without significant excavation in the future.
